The Illusion of Control in Amazon Forecasting
Most growing CPG brands selling on Amazon believe they are following the three core forecasting strategies: analyze historical sales velocity, adjust for promotions, and maintain sufficient FBA buffer stock.
These strategies worked in earlier, more stable marketplace environments. But modern Amazon commerce is algorithm-driven, advertising-sensitive, and operationally constrained.
The three traditional strategies are not wrong — they are incomplete for today’s volatility.
Strategy 1: Historical Velocity Forecasting — Why It Breaks
CPG brands often forecast Amazon demand using trailing 30, 60, or 90-day average sales.
However, Amazon velocity is influenced by ad spend changes, ranking shifts, review trends, and competitor pricing — none of which remain stable.
Historical velocity embeds stockout bias, ranking recovery distortions, and advertising pauses into future forecasts.
Velocity Is Algorithm-Dependent, Not Demand-Dependent
A temporary stockout reduces sales velocity. Lower velocity reduces ranking. Lower ranking reduces future visibility.
When forecasting based on reduced velocity, brands lock in underestimation.
Strategy 2: Promotion Adjustment — Why It Underestimates Uplift Variability
Traditional promotion adjustments apply fixed uplift percentages.
In reality, Amazon promotion elasticity depends on ranking position, competitor discounts, ad intensity, and Buy Box ownership.
Static uplift assumptions cannot capture dynamic marketplace reactions.
Advertising Volatility as Hidden Forecast Driver
Amazon PPC campaigns amplify demand unpredictably.
Forecast models rarely integrate real-time advertising intensity signals.
Strategy 3: Buffering Inventory — Why It Creates Capital Drag
Many brands respond to volatility by increasing safety stock.
FBA storage limits and long inbound processing times make excessive buffering expensive.
Buffering without probabilistic modeling leads to capital lock-up.
FBA Capacity and Storage Fee Risk
Amazon imposes inventory performance index (IPI) thresholds.
Overstocking can reduce future inbound capacity allocations.

Why These Strategies Break Specifically for Growing Brands
At smaller scale, forecast error impact is contained.
As revenue grows, small bias percentages create large financial exposure.
Growing brands cannot afford static logic in a dynamic ecosystem.
The Structural Shift Required
Forecasting must evolve from deterministic averages to probabilistic modeling.
Velocity must be decomposed into algorithmic, promotional, and organic components.
Inventory buffers must align with quantified risk tolerance.
